Tutankhamen
Noun
1. Pharaoh of Egypt around 1358 BC; his tomb was discovered almost intact by Howard Carter in 1922

Tutankhamun
Nebkheperure Tutankhamun (alternately spelled with Tutenkh-, -amen, -amon), Egyptian , was a Pharaoh of the Eighteenth dynasty (ruled 1333 BC – 1324 BC in the conventional chronology), during the period of Egyptian history known as the New Kingdom. His original name, Tutankhaten, meant "Living Image of Aten", while Tutankhamun meant "Living Image of Amun". He is possibly also the Nibhurrereya of the Amarna letters. He was likely the eighteenth dynasty king 'Rathotis', who according to Manetho, an ancient historian, had reigned for nine years—a figure which conforms exactly with Flavius Josephus' generally accurate version of Manetho's Epitome.
